
Governance and ComplianceBoard Governance and the Legal Duties of Directors
Directors across African boardrooms face rising personal liability exposure as courts and regulators take a stricter view of fiduciary duty and oversight failure. This course clarifies the legal and practical duties of directors, from duty of care and loyalty to disclosure obligations, and gives serving and aspiring directors the tools to discharge their role with confidence and defensibility.
Course objectives
- Explain the fiduciary duties of care, skill and loyalty owed by directors
- Apply disclosure and conflict of interest obligations in board decision making
- Evaluate board composition, independence and committee structures
- Assess personal liability exposure and available protections for directors
- Strengthen board evaluation and succession planning practices
